Output f78fb93bdab539a33fba551c459b1ec0930c768567f70e959dda42682f15fbe6:15

value
23829403
script pubkey
OP_0 OP_PUSHBYTES_20 d3ff60a02e8ebdafe91c5cadcde2fd84038d5075
address
bc1q60lkpgpw3676l6gutjkumchasspc65r4h2rhpy
transaction
f78fb93bdab539a33fba551c459b1ec0930c768567f70e959dda42682f15fbe6